Our interviews was semi... (More) - To live the life you want to live – A studie about how refugees perceive local welfare authorities interventions in relation to the life they want to live.
The aim of this study is to analyze how refugees perceive the Swedish welfare authorities intervention in relation to the life they want to live. We used Amartya Sens Capability approach to analyze what intervention measures refugees consider that they need when they settle in Sweden and how these measures create possibilities for them to live the life they want. We have also analyzed to which extent the interventions give refugees the freedom to choose how they want to shape their lives. We have interviewed refugees that have been in Sweden up to five years. Our interviews was semi structured and we let the refugees have time to talk about what they thought was most important for their welfare. In these interviews we could see that the authorities and the refugees have the same goal for the refugees’ future but the authorities in Sweden do not always do what they say that they should do. Refugees say that they need employment, accommodation and to learn Swedish. All these things are the same as the authorities say that they should do but they do not always do, which diminishes the refugees’ capability to do or be what they want. The authorities’ intervention is designed from a taken for granted representation of refugee. From this starting point the authorities give the same interventions to all refugees. In our study we have been able to see diversity in the refugees’ life and needs. A diversity which do not match authorities policies. (Less)
